The maiden conference of the Nigerian Society of Physical Sciences is centered on the theme "Contemporary Breakthroughs in Physical Sciences: Catalyst for Sustainable Development." This conference aims to highlight the most pertinent and cutting-edge developments within the realm of Physical Sciences, emphasizing their critical role in fostering sustainable development.
